Standard: AC MR43T or NGK BR6FS

Projected Nose: AC MR43TS or NGK BPR6FS

Gap = .035-.040"

I use NGK BPR6FS in my 502 MPI. The standard plugs work fine but
I get a little cleaner burn with the projected nose plugs.
